编程演示是什么

编程演示是什么

编程演示是一种直观展示编程概念、技术和解决问题过程的方法。1、通过实践案例来教授编程原理或技术;2、增强听众的理解和记忆;3、提高编程学习的互动性和趣味性。特别是,在介绍新技术或复杂概念时,编程演示能够使观众更加直观地理解教材内容,这在编程教育中尤为重要。通过举例和展示代码的执行过程,听众可以更清楚地看到编程概念在实际应用中的表现,从而加深对编程知识的理解。

一、编程演示的定义与重要性

编程演示是指在教学或演讲中,通过现场编写代码、展示代码执行结果的方式,来向听众展示编程技术、算法原理等内容。这种方法使得抽象的编程概念具象化,易于理解和记忆。编程演示不仅可以帮助初学者构建起对编程的基础认识,还能够针对高级程序员展开复杂的技术讲解,因此它在编程教育和技术分享中发挥着重要作用。

二、编程演示的主要形式

编程演示的形式多种多样,包括但不限于在线编码平台的演示、现场代码教学、视频教程、动画演示等。在不同的场合和目的下,演示者可以选择最合适的形式来达到最佳的教学效果。在线编码平台提供了一个即时反馈的环境,使得学习者能够立即看到自己代码的效果;而视频教程和动画演示则能够让复杂的内容变得简单直观,适合自学者使用。

三、编程演示的应用场景

编程演示广泛应用于编程教育、技术会议、研讨会、工作坊等场合。在编程教育中,演示可以极大地提升学习效率和兴趣;在技术会议和研讨会上,通过编程演示分享的技术解决方案和最新研究成果,能够激发听众的灵感和创新思维;在工作坊和小组学习中,编程演示则是一种有效的协作和交流手段。

四、编程演示的技巧与策略

为了确保编程演示的效果,演示者需要掌握一些关键的技巧和策略。精心设计演示的内容和顺序,确保演示的逻辑清晰是基础;此外,合理利用视觉辅助工具,如幻灯片、流程图等,可以使演示内容更加生动有趣;演示过程中与听众的互动同样重要,适时地提问和回答能够显著提升听众的参与度和学习效果。

五、未来编程演示的发展趋势

随着技术的迅速发展,编程演示的形式和工具也在不断创新。虚拟现实(VR)和增强现实(AR)技术的应用使得编程演示更加立体和互动;而人工智能的引入则可以提供个性化的学习建议和路径,进一步提高学习效率。未来,随着技术的进步和教育理念的更新,编程演示将变得更加智能化、个性化,成为编程学习和技术传播不可或缺的一部分。

相关问答FAQs:

编程演示(Programming Demo)是指通过实际的代码示例来展示编程技巧、解决问题或演示特定功能的过程。在编程演示中,程序员通常会创建一个小型的示例项目或代码片段,展示他们的代码实现以及该代码的功能和效果。编程演示可以用于教学、培训、演讲以及展示开发者的技术能力等不同场景。

在编程演示中,程序员通常会选择一门编程语言,例如Python、Java、C++等,然后使用该语言来编写实现所需功能的代码。编程演示经常包括一系列的步骤或者操作演示,帮助观众理解代码是如何运行和产生结果的。

编程演示可以有不同的目的和形式。有的编程演示是为了教授特定的编程技术或概念,如面向对象编程、数据结构等。还有的编程演示是用来解决特定的问题或实现特定的功能,如网页设计、图像处理等。无论是哪种形式,编程演示都是为了帮助人们更好地理解和学习编程,并让他们能够在实际项目中应用所学的知识。

编程演示通常使用一些开发工具和环境来展示代码和运行结果。例如,程序员可以使用集成开发环境(IDE)来编写、调试和运行代码,或者使用代码编辑器和终端来进行代码的编辑和执行。为了更好地演示代码的执行过程,程序员还经常使用注释、断点、日志等工具来辅助解释代码的运行过程和结果。同时,程序员也可以通过演示软件、屏幕录制等工具来录制并分享他们的编程演示。

**在编程演示中,程序员需要注意设计一个清晰、易懂的示例代码,尽量避免复杂的逻辑和繁琐的细节,以确保观众能够跟随并理解演示。此外,程序员还需要注意演示的流程和讲解的方式,以确保观众能够顺利地跟着学习和理解代码的实现和功能。编程演示可以用于教学、技术分享、面试准备等不同场合,帮助人们更好地了解和掌握编程技术。

文章标题:编程演示是什么,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/1801897

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词的头像不及物动词
上一篇 2024年5月2日
下一篇 2024年5月2日

相关推荐

  • 工程项目综合管理系统:用户推荐与评价

    国内外主流的10款工程项目综合管理系统对比:PingCode、Worktile、广联达、明源云、中望软件、Oracle Primavera、Asana、Wrike、Zoho Projects、Basecamp。 在处理复杂的工程项目时,选择合适的综合管理系统可能是一个令人头痛的问题。项目延误、成本超…

    2024年8月8日
    300
  • 零成本项目管理:10款合适的免费软件推荐

    国内外主流的10款免费项目管理工具对比:PingCode、Worktile、Jira 、Wrike 、ClickUp、Trello、Asana、飞书、Tapd、Teambition。 在选择项目管理软件时,许多团队面临的最大挑战之一是成本。尤其是对于初创公司或小型企业来说,高昂的软件订阅费可能是一个…

    2024年8月8日
    400
  • 项目的什么不包含管理储备

    项目的成本计划、风险应对策略、进度计划以及范围描述是不包含管理储备的。在项目管理中,管理储备是为了应对项目中无法预见的风险而设立的一种预算,它不包含在项目的初步预算中,也不包含在项目的成本基准中。这是因为管理储备的使用需要得到高层管理人员的批准,因此,它并不属于项目经理可以自由支配的资源。在具体实施…

    2024年8月7日
    1000
  • 项目管理目标 ci目标是什么

    在项目管理中,CI目标是指持续集成目标,这是一种软件开发实践,它要求团队频繁地将代码集成到一个共享的主线中。CI目标主要包括:减少集成问题、提高软件质量、加速软件发布。 持续集成通过自动化的构建和测试,可以发现并修复集成问题,从而避免了“集成地狱”的情况。这有利于提高团队的效率,减少重复的工作,帮助…

    2024年8月7日
    700
  • 文化项目运行管理是什么

    文化项目运行管理包括:项目规划、资源配置、进度控制、成本管理、风险管理。项目规划是文化项目运行管理中最为关键的一环。它不仅涉及到项目的总体目标、阶段性目标和具体任务的明确,还包括对项目时间表、资源分配及预算的详细安排。一个科学的项目规划可以有效地指导项目的实施,确保项目按计划进行,避免资源浪费和时间…

    2024年8月7日
    400

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部